Este estudo de caso examinou a eficácia de um programa multifacetado de perda
de peso de 10 semanas que incorpora jejum intermitente, dieta muito baixa em hidratos
de carbono, treino intervalado de alta intensidade (HIIT) e treino cardiovascular na zona
2. O estudo monitorizou alterações na composição corporal, marcadores de saúde
cardiovascular e níveis de glicose no sangue num único participante, utilizando
ferramentas de monitorização digital e protocolos padronizados de documentação.
Observaram-se melhorias significativas no peso (-11,3%), índice de massa
corporal (-3,47 kg/m²), percentagem de gordura corporal (-9,5%) e circunferência
abdominal (-12,5 cm). A tensão arterial diminuiu de 133/77 mmHg para 120/66 mmHg,
e a frequência cardíaca em repouso reduziu de 55 bpm para 45 bpm. Observou-se um
aumento inesperado na glicose em jejum (de 81 mg/dL para 106 mg/dL). Foram
encontradas fortes correlações entre as alterações no peso, percentagem de gordura
corporal e circunferência abdominal.
Os resultados sugerem que esta abordagem multifacetada pode conduzir a
melhorias significativas na composição corporal e nos marcadores de saúde
cardiovascular, destacando simultaneamente a necessidade de uma avaliação metabólica
abrangente em intervenções de perda de peso.
This case study examined the effectiveness of a 10-week weight loss program incorporating intermittent fasting, a very low carbohydrate diet, high-intensity interval training (HIIT), and zone 2 cardio training. The study tracked changes in body composition, cardiovascular health markers, and blood glucose levels in a single participant, utilizing digital tracking tools and standardized documentation protocols. Significant improvements were observed in weight (-11.3%), body mass index (-3.47 kg/m²), body fat percentage (-9.5%), and abdominal circumference (-12.5 cm). Blood pressure decreased from 133/77 mmHg to 120/66 mmHg, and resting heart rate reduced from 55 bpm to 45 bpm. An unexpected increase in fasting blood glucose was noted (from 81 mg/dL to 106 mg/dL). Strong correlations were found between changes in weight, body fat percentage, and abdominal circumference. The findings suggest that this multifaceted approach can lead to significant improvements in body composition and cardiovascular health markers, while highlighting the need for comprehensive metabolic assessment in weight loss interventions.
